Termites stand out as one of the most dangerous and costly pests homeowners in Gainesboro, TN can face. Capable of bringing entire houses and foundations down simply by eating through wooden beams, supports, and framework, making them one of the most serious threats to any property. When termites settle close to your structure, your entire property is at risk. The longer they go untreated, the greater the danger to your home’s structure.

Unlike many other spiders that spin neat webs, the brown recluse creates webs that appear irregular and messy. If you come across a web that looks like a cluster of loose threads, it may belong to a brown recluse — and you should get professional help without delay.
